Welcome to Chandigarh, the planned city that serves as the capital of both Haryana and Punjab! Start your trip by checking into a comfortable hotel in the city. Spend the afternoon at Sukhna Lake, a serene man-made lake where you can enjoy a boat ride or simply relax by the water. In the evening, explore the bustling Sector 17 Market, known for its shops, cafes, and vibrant atmosphere.
On the second day, delve into Chandigarh's architectural wonders. Start your morning at the Capitol Complex, an impressive government administrative center designed by Le Corbusier. In the afternoon, visit the iconic Chandigarh Museum and Art Gallery to admire a fantastic collection of Indian art. Finish off your day with a visit to the Pinjore Gardens, a historic Mughal-style garden featuring beautiful terraces and water fountains.
Embrace the spiritual side of Chandigarh on your third day. Begin by visiting the serene and architecturally stunning Nada Sahib Gurudwara. Afterward, head to the famous Mansa Devi Temple, nestled on the Shivalik Hills. In the afternoon, explore Sector 22 Market, a popular shopping destination offering a wide range of merchandise. While exploring Chandigarh, don't miss out on some off the beaten path attractions and local favorites. The Elante Mall is a favorite shopping destination among locals, offering a vast range of international and Indian brands. For nature enthusiasts, the Nepli Reserve Forest is a serene forest area perfect for hiking and birdwatching. And if you're looking to savor traditional Punjabi cuisine, head to Pal Dhaba, a renowned restaurant that promises an authentic culinary experience.
